Transaction 317326b14218642c727ce9692761ddb8ca7696fd5cb98d3060adf1ef5000ba84

1 Input
2 Outputs
  • 317326b14218642c727ce9692761ddb8ca7696fd5cb98d3060adf1ef5000ba84:0
  • value  53098
    address  35mg85cxFjLrxBuouptCwAFzESMvbiZoNK
  • 317326b14218642c727ce9692761ddb8ca7696fd5cb98d3060adf1ef5000ba84:1
  • value  3299162
    address  161KPSesDZbKsJABcBPyd9EGMCpFHhMf8h